
Residents in the City of Kiel may see solicitors coming to their front doors in September.
The Kiel Police Department is alerting the public that Spectrum has been approved for a door-to-door solicitor’s permit for next month.
In Kiel, it is required that a door-to-door salesperson obtain such a permit before conducting business in the City.
Upon paying a fee, background checks, and contact and ID information confirmation, they will be allowed to knock on doors to attempt to do business.
The Kiel Police Department has assured residents that they are in no way obligated to engage with the salesperson or even answer the door.
All such salespersons are required by City of Kiel Ordinances to provide proof of their approved permit from the City of Kiel upon request.
Any resident who has contact with a door-to-door solicitor without a permit or who refuses to show it is asked to contact the Kiel Police Department to report it by calling the non-emergency line at 920-894-2211 and selecting option 1.
